Welcome to the TT Officials Portal - your go-to place for all the latest news and information regarding the TT organisation.
This portal also provides you with the opportunity to feedback and contribute to the decision-making process strive to deliver a better and stronger TT working collaboratively across Team TT!
This portal will be updated with relevant information on an on-going basis, so please check back regularly for updates.
Please login to continue.